Responsibilities

~1 min read
  • Provide administrative and data management support to the Clinical Quality Manager and team.
  • Maintain clinical data systems, including managing the Salesforce dashboard and associated workflows.
  • Address and respond to patient inquiries, privacy concerns, reportable events, provider requests, and patient care cases swiftly and accurately.
  • Collect, organize, and analyze data related to clinical quality, patient safety, and incident reporting.
  • Investigate patient and client complaints to facilitate timely and effective resolution.
  • Collaborate with internal teams to prioritize and handle client requests and feedback.
  • Deliver timely and accurate reports to both internal and external stakeholders.
  • Assist in developing and implementing processes to improve clinical quality and compliance.
  • Perform additional duties and special projects to support clinical quality goals.

Requirements

~1 min read
  • Bachelor’s degree or equivalent experience in a related field.
  • Minimum of 2 years of relevant work experience; healthcare or clinical setting experience is a plus.
  • Knowledge of medical terminology and coding is beneficial but not essential.
  • Strong organizational and analytical skills with attention to detail.
  • Ability to adapt quickly in a fast-paced environment while meeting deadlines.
  • Excellent communication, problem-solving skills, and the ability to work independently and within a team.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ite (Word, Excel, PowerPoint) and experience with data management platforms (e.g., Salesforce).
  • Interest in healthcare, clinical quality, and emerging technologies.
